A sewer camera inspection uses a flexible camera to view the inside of pipes to locate blockages, roots, cracks, or collapses; it is recommended when clogs recur, for sewer backups, or before major repairs to diagnose the exact problem.
Hydro-jetting uses high-pressure water to remove heavy grease, mineral buildup, tree roots, and debris from pipes; it’s ideal for stubborn or recurring blockages but may not be suitable for very old or fragile piping.
Trenchless repair methods, such as pipe lining and pipe bursting, fix or replace sewer lines with minimal digging, reducing landscaping damage, project time, and restoration costs compared with traditional open-cut repairs.
Avoid pouring grease down drains, use hair traps in showers, flush only toilet paper, schedule periodic professional drain cleaning for kitchens and main sewer lines, and plant trees away from sewer lines to reduce root intrusion.
